Tech Specs
STC Maximum Power 450 W STC Maximum Voltage 38.3 V STC Maximum Current 11.7 A Open-Circuit Voltage 45.9 V Short-Circuit Current 12.4 A Cell Type Monocrystalline Silicon, N-Type 182 Folded Size 30.4 × 34.6 × 3.5 in Unfolded Size 121.9 × 34.6 × 0.8 in Weight 29.5 lb Operating Temperature -4 °F ~ 140 °F
【𝐒𝐚𝐟𝐞𝐭𝐲 𝐈𝐧𝐬𝐭𝐫𝐮𝐜𝐭𝐢𝐨𝐧𝐬】The solar panel is equipped with bypass diodes and multiple anti-shading protections, but it is still not recommended for long-term fixed, series or parallel connections, or operation under shaded conditions. Avoid connecting panels with different lifespans or aging levels in series or parallel. Do not touch the panel during operation. Keep the surface clean and free from dust, debris, or grass shading, as partial obstruction can lead to heat buildup and reduced efficiency, ensuring safe and stable operation
【Next-Gen N-Type 16BB Technology】Engineered with premium N-Type monocrystalline cells, this 450W solar panel features a 16-busbar design that minimizes internal resistance and micro-crack risks. Unlike traditional P-Type panels that suffer from LID (Light Induced Degradation),it maintains peak 25% efffciency for years and generates up to 10% more power during cloudy days, early mornings, or late affernoons
【Engineered for High-capacity Power Stations(40-60V input)】With an Open-Circuit Voltage (Voc) of 45.9V, this 450W portable solar panel is designed exclusively for large solar generators. Perfectly compatible with EcoFlow Delta series,Jackery Explorer 1000 V2/2000 Plus,Anker C1000 and Bluetti Elite 100 etc. WARNING: NOT compatible with low-voltage units (<30V input) like Jackery 1000/500/300 or Bluetti EB70S
【Ultralight Fiberglass Structure for 30% Lighter】Weighing only 29.5 lbs, ZOUPW 450W solar panel is signiffcantly lighter than comparable 400W rigid panels, thanks to advanced aerospace-grade fiberglass integration. Equipped with 4 reinforced kickstands adjustable to 45° for optimal sunlight capture. Ideal for solo setup during RV boondocking, overlanding trips, or rapid emergency deployment
【IP68 Waterproof & Shade Resistant】Built to withstand harsh environments, the ETFE coating and fully sealed lamination provide IP68-rated protection against sudden rain, marine spray, and dust (Do not soak connectors). Integrated Smart Bypass Diodes ensure the solar panel charger continues to output power even when partially shaded by trees or debris, preventing hot-spot damage and ensuring system longevity

As a user of the Delta Pro 3 power station for garage subpanel off-grid power needs, and for camping, I decided to give the ZoupW 450W foldable portable solar panel a shot. So, I bought two of them when the Black Friday sale first hit. And let me tell you, I was blown away…ConvenienceThe first thing I was pleased about was the EASE of panel deployment. This is as simple as it gets! It’s light enough to carry around with one hand, and then you have two handles to hold onto to open the panels out, deploy the kickstands, before lowering the panel down…all within 15 seconds! And the additional section of MC4 cabling they give you is long enough to easily connect the panel to both a second panel, and the MC4 cable run to the power station. This also makes it easy to reposition the panels when chasing the sun, as you don’t have to disconnect the panel cables to accomplish that. And repacking and storing the panel is just as easy! Nice storage/carry case as well!PerformanceI connected two of these 450W panels in parallel, and wired it to the low PV 11V-60V, 20A solar input on my Delta Pro 3. Not only did it perform to spec, it performed ABOVE spec! And the best part, is that the panels’ kickstands do not allow for a high angle deployment for winter sun, and I was STILL seeing performance above spec! Needless to say, if you’re concerned that these panels were designed for Spring/Fall/Summer solar angles due to the limitation of the kickstands, don’t be! Also, on cloudy days, the panels were performing much better than my older panel array from another company, as well as distant tree branch shading. These panels definitely do better in lower light, and they are definitely shade tolerant!I was so impressed by these two 450W panels, that I bought two more on Black Friday sale to use on the high PV 30V-150V, 15A solar input on my Delta Pro 3, wired in series. I saw the same high performance with those panels as well, even with the limitation of wiring panels in series vs wiring them in parallel (parallel is always better when you’re able to). They perform above spec at times in full sun, which is just incredible!About the only con I could find with these panels, is that they should include MC4 connection caps on the ends of the cables that extend from the panel’s junction box. I say this because if you plan to deploy these panels on a small coating of snow (after shoveling out the area of course), you WILL get some snow into the connections if you’re not careful being that the hard-wired cable lengths on the panel are just long enough to touch the ground when the panel is deployed (they point straight down and touch the ground).
